Hobs, frequently referred to as cooktops or stovetops, are the surface where food is cooked utilizing pots and pans. They can be powered by gas, electrical energy, or induction. Here's a quick summary of the different kinds of hobs:
Type of HobDescriptionBenefitsDownsidesGas HobUtilizes gas flames to heat pots and pans.Instantaneous heat; accurate temperature control.Needs a gas line; can be harder to clean.Electric HobUtilizes electric coils or smooth-top surface areas.Easy to set up; typically more inexpensive.Slower to warm up; some models can split.Induction HobUtilizes electro-magnetic energy to directly heat pots.Fast heating; energy-efficient; safe.Needs suitable cookware; usually pricier.Modular HobOffers a combination of heating techniques in one unit.Flexible cooking alternatives; personalized design.Installation can be intricate; greater cost.Features to Consider

When purchasing both an oven and a hob, it's important to consider their compatibility and how they will work together in your kitchen. Here are some suggestions to ensure an ideal cooking experience:
Similar Fuel Types: If you select a gas oven, set it with a gas hob for easier installation and consistency in temperature level modifications.Style Coherence: Opt for systems that match in style and finish to create a cohesive appearance.Cooking Style: Consider how you typically prepare. If you bake typically, investing in a top quality oven will be vital, while enthusiastic stir-fry cooks may prioritize a powerful hob.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
1. Which is better: gas or electrical ovens?Both types have their advantages. Gas ovens heat up rapidly and provide instant temperature adjustments, while electrical ovens offer a more constant cooking environment. 2. Are induction hobs worth the investment?Induction hobs can be more costly upfront, however they are energy-efficient, safe, and can conserve time in the kitchen due to their quick heating abilities. 3. Do I require a different oven and hob?Not necessarily. Some mixes provide incorporated solutions; nevertheless, separate unitsnormally supply more versatility and cooking choices. 4.
